DescriptionCVE.org

Cross-site scripting vulnerability exists in Miraikan Assist App. If this vulnerability is exploited, an arbitrary script may be executed in the browser component (WebView) running on the affected product, resulting in the displayed content being altered.

AnalysisAI

Cross-site scripting in the Miraikan Assist App (Android < 1.1.7, iOS < 1.0.7) enables remote attackers to inject and execute arbitrary JavaScript within the app's embedded WebView component when a user interacts with attacker-controlled content. The scope change in the CVSS vector (S:C) reflects that execution occurs across origin boundaries within the WebView context, enabling content manipulation beyond the app's own domain. …

Exploit Scenario An attacker crafts a malicious payload embedding JavaScript and delivers it through a channel the Miraikan Assist App renders in its WebView - for example, a QR-code-linked exhibit page or a shared deep-link URL. When the victim opens this content within the app, the injected script executes in the WebView context, allowing the attacker to overwrite displayed exhibit content with phishing material, fake alerts, or misleading instructions. …
Remediation Update the Miraikan Assist App to Android version 1.1.7 or later, or iOS version 1.0.7 or later; patches are confirmed available from the vendor per advisory at https://www.miraikan.jst.go.jp/en/news/general/202608194709.html and JPCERT advisory JVN#09266484 (https://jvn.jp/en/jp/JVN09266484/). … Detailed patch versions, workarounds, and compensating controls in full report.
